| Description | Mefenidil (McN-2378), a selective cerebral vasodilator, was shown to increase CBF in healthy brains without stimulating O2 uptake in a dog anesthesia model. |
| In vivo | Mefenidil(0.025、0.25和2.5 mg/min/kg;静脉输液10分钟;犬)在0.25 mg/min/kg剂量时降低了全身血管阻力,但未改变CBF。在最高输液速率下,CBF增加了54 +/- 15%(+/- S.E.;n = 9),伴随着颅内压上升9毫米汞柱和平均主动脉压降低14毫米汞柱。然而,心输出量增加了68 +/- 8%,主要分配到右心室(541 +/- 95%)、左心室(488 +/- 109%)、小肠(136 +/- 31%)和大肠(57 +/- 15%)。在大脑内部,丘脑和脑干区域的血流增加大于小脑和大脑。尾状核的响应百分比大于白质。在另一系列七只犬中,使用脑静脉出流技术,mefenidil(40-mg/kg 静脉推注)使CBF增加了20 +/- 8%,但O2摄取未发生变化。这些数据表明,mefenidil能够在不刺激O2摄取的情况下增加健康大脑的CBF。然而,由于mefenidil引起的全身血管舒张导致的动脉低血压,尤其在心脏和肠道中表现显著,其作为脑血管扩张剂的临床应用可能受到限制。[1] |
